Theres no point in CGX for AOS, because AmigaOS4 will have retargetability built in. No need to patch one in after.

Interestingly Elbox have announced that their 2D drivers for the GeForce 2 are nearing completion.

but won't you still need the driver?


The driver would be pretty useless under AOS4, because AOS4 won't have CGX compatible RTG. Thats just life. Presumably as AOS4's RTG is based on P96, it wouldn't be hard for people who have written P96 drivers to convert them for AOS4 (if they need to at all, that is).

 disagree but for different reasons. People who shelled out $40USD+ for CGFX4 shouldn't be shafted with no future upgrades. I mean if you pay good money for a RTG system you shouldn't be left out in the cold.


But they're not. They'll be able to go and buy MorphOS and use CGX5 on that, if they like. In fact, I'm sure CGX5 integrated into MorphOS will be very nice.

However, native AOS4 RTG would be much better than CGX5 patched-on to AOS4, for the simple reason that AOS4 RTG would be built into the graphics libraries. This is how it should be, and should have been in 1994 :-)

Also, people who bought CGX4 got just what they paid for, CGX4. They shouldn't expect to get CGX5 thrown in.

Well i never said free. My point is who would buy an app if they knew it was a dead end? It's kind of like "CGFX5 is for MOS only, but CGFX6 will be for TOS only", there would be some unhappy MOS customers


Presumably people who bought CGX4 bought it to use their GFX card under OS3.x? They can do that quite happily from now till the end of time if they like!

But, I DO understand exactly what you are saying,  i just don't see why anyone would want to install CGX5 on top of AmigaOS4 even if they could. Not because CGX5 is bad (i'm sure its lovely), simply because any patched-on system would be less efficient than the native one already there.

Its like buying a car and strapping a new engine on top of the bonnet, and disconnecting the old one from the wheels  :-D
